Transaction 20411913784599c12dafb92195b4795c0bea28db2eeb6d2c1652c724d2cb8fa1
1 Input
1 Output
-
20411913784599c12dafb92195b4795c0bea28db2eeb6d2c1652c724d2cb8fa1:0
- value
- 98299256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ae1112d2ac2cec92c213f4b350f34855bc610b8a OP_EQUAL
- address
- MPmYG6eQFcoC1QzUXhFtzt7eg2fcoB7G56